Releasepolitik

So weit es vertretbar ist erscheinen EJOE Releases nach dem "release often, release early paradigm". Das heißt, dass neue EJOE Versionen so schnell wie möglich veröffentlich werden - solange es uns vertretbar erscheint und der Mehrwert möglicher Funktionen oder wichtiger Fehlerbereinigung größer ist als evtl. neu hinzugekommene Instabilitäten.

Bis EJOE die Version 0.4.0 erreicht hat, können neue EJOE Releases inkompatible Änderungen an der API enthalten!

Enthält ein Release ausschließlich Fehlerbereinigungen, nennen wir es "patch release". Patch Releases sind immer an der Versionsnummer erkennbar, beispielsweise x.x.x_yy, wobei y.y das Patchlevel kennzeichnet und x.x.x die letzte, veröffentlichte Hauptversion.

EJOE befindet sich immer noch in einer heftigen Entwicklungsphase. Die Teammitglieder arbeiten hauptsächlich an jeder Menge Verbesserungen, neuen Funktionalitäten, zusätzlichen SerializeAdaptern, Geschwindigkeits- und Durchsatzverbesserungen sowie Optimierung des Speicherverbrauchs. Der nächste offizielle Meilenstein wird Version 0.3.9.2 sein, der zweite und voraussichtlich letzte Meilenstein vor dem Release der Version 0.4.0. Unter Planung für 0.4.0 gibt es eine Liste der geplanten Neuerungen.

Seit Version 0.3.1 ist EJOE in einem Beta-Stadium. Was bedeutete, dass es (teilweise erstaunlich gut) funktioniert, es jedoch noch nicht für den Einsatz in Produktivumgebungen empfohlen wird.